Minutes — Management Meeting, Operations Committee

Attendees: division heads, chaired by T. Overgaard.

The committee reviewed the proposal to close the Fenmoor satellite office. Occupancy has fallen below 30%, and the lease break clause expires in March. Staff will be offered transfers to the Dunhall site or remote arrangements. Communications will be coordinated centrally; no external announcements before the lease notice is filed. Context appears in the confidential note below.

management briefing: Headcount on the Praok team goes from 16 to 91 by the end of March. Gross margin on Praok came in at 2 percent against a plan of 26 percent.

## Fix audio drift in Hallwright guide app

Fixes stuttering playback reported by visitors at the Verrow Gallery exhibit. Root cause: buffer underruns on older devices when switching tracks near beacons. Support team: tell users to update; no settings changes needed on their end. This PR enlarges the prefetch buffer and adds a beacon debounce. The tuned values are listed here.

tuning table, fajop-hafog:
WEIGHTS = {
    "soriel": 277,
    "belael": 101,
}

Welcome aboard! We're finally retiring Queuebert, the homegrown job queue that's been limping along since the Fennelmoor days. The replacement, Taskwren, handles retries and dead-lettering for us, so delete any custom backoff hacks you find. Migration is per-service: flip the feature flag, drain Queuebert, then point workers at Taskwren. Before draining, set up the worker's env file with the broker host and port as usual. Taskwren workers also need the broker's signing secret, so add that line right after this paragraph.

secret setting of fawig-tawip: RELAY_SECRET3=e04